Mao Li is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Molecular Biology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Mao Li has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 620 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Cancer Research, 16 papers in Molecular Biology and 7 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Mao Li's work include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(12 papers), MicroRNA in disease regulation (11 papers) and RNA modifications and cancer (6 papers). Mao Li is often cited by papers focused on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(12 papers), MicroRNA in disease regulation (11 papers) and RNA modifications and cancer (6 papers). Mao Li coll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Saudi Arabia. Mao Li's co-authors include Ya‐ling Tang, Xin‐hua Liang, Zhong‐Bao Yang, Qian Cai, Qin Wang, Bo Deng, Xiaowu Huang, Rui He, Yu Chen and Ying‐Hong Shi and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Hepatology and JNCI Journal of the National Cancer Institute.
